Quick recap for the sync: the Lumacart session-token refresh bug turned out to be a clock-skew thing — tokens expired mid-refresh on the Kestrel pods. Fix is deployed; the workaround is gone. One leftover chore: local test runs now need the refresh service's credential in your env file. Add this line.

secret setting of fawig-tawip: RELAY_SECRET3=e04

INTERNAL MEMO — Project Kestrel Delay

To the incoming director: Kestrel is eight weeks behind. Root causes: vendor slippage on the Harlow module and two staffing gaps, now filled. Revised go-live is October. Budget impact is contained within contingency. Steering committee meets biweekly; your attendance expected. Team morale is stable but watch the integration workstream. The reason leadership accepted the delay rather than de-scoping is set out just below.

internal memo for bafof-kahog: The steering committee signed off on a budget of $414.0 million for Project Casok.

### Service Accounts: GarageSense Occupancy Feed

The occupancy feed for the Bramleigh parking structures is published by the GarageSense ingest service, which runs under a dedicated service account rather than personal credentials. Contractors should never use their own login for feed pulls; quota and audit trails are tied to the account. Polling more than once per minute will trip throttling. The service account authenticates to the internal feed API with the key below.

service key, hawif-taweg: zpat3_g6e

Subject: Fee rules engine — v2 cutover notes

Hi all (and welcome, new folks),

The Tollgate rules engine for shipping fees moves to v2 tonight. Rules are now evaluated in declared priority order, and ties fall back to the most specific zone match rather than insertion order — this changes outcomes for about 2% of quotes, all documented in the diff report. Contractors: please run the replay harness against your rule packs before Friday. The build under validation is identified directly below.

pipeline stamp: htk4_66df